Got some styrofoam yesterday. Looking up diy Styrofoam incubators, but there are too many online. So many designs and way too many wires.
Anyone have any "off the grid" style Styrofoam incubators that do not require plug ins. Maybe small "AA" Type batteries, no large car batteries.

This is also good for anyone to know how to do especially in certain states or during winter or car and camper travel or to have in shed or away from a power source or if they have issues with their incubator.
The survivalist incubator... lol

Providing heat takes a lot of energy. You are not going to accomplish it with AA batteries. There are incubators that operate off of 12 volts but even they will run a battery down pretty fast if the battery isn't being charged at the same time.
